Description

Nothing says Creole New Orleans like a tangy remoulade sauce served with fresh boiled seafood for dipping, and Tiger Sauce adds the right amount of sweet heat. Also delicious served with fried seafood and as a sandwich spread.

Ingredients

US | Metric Yield: 2 cups
1/4 cup ketchup 
2 tablespoons red wine vinegar 
2 tablespoons Creole mustard 
1 tablespoon Tiger Sauce® 
1/4 cup green onion  (chopped)
1/4 cup celery  (finely chopped)
1/4 cup fresh parsley  (chopped)
1 tablespoon garlic  (minced)
2 teaspoons Worcestershire sauce 
1 teaspoon hot sauce  (Louisiana style)
salt  (to taste)
cayenne pepper  (to taste)

Directions

Step 1

Combine mayonnaise, ketchup, red wine vinegar, Creole mustard and Tiger Sauce in a medium bowl and mix well. Whisk in remaining ingredients until fully incorporated.

Step 2

Cover and refrigerate for at least 4 hours and up to overnight for the flavors to fully develop. Sauce can be covered and stored in refrigerator for up to 4 days.
